Abstract

The invention discloses a method for determining root cause of a network fault and analytic equipment thereof. The method comprises the following steps: analysis is carried out on received alarming tobe analyzed according to stored root cause of alarming record; if the analytic result of the alarming to be analyzed is the root cause of alarming, the alarming to be analyzed is added into the root cause of alarming record, and presentative alarming of the alarming to be analyzed is deleted from the root cause of alarming record; if the analytic result of the alarming to be analyzed is presentative alarming, the alarming to be analyzed is not added into the root cause of alarming record; root cause of network fault is determined according to the root cause of alarming record. By adopting theinvention, network management equipment can accurately analyze the received alarming, and inhibit a plenty of presentative alarming which is irrelevant to network fault. The root cause of alarming is presented to users so that users can determine the position of network fault easily, which can improve the practicability of alarming system.

Background technology
Along with the fast rise of network size and IT (Information Technology, information technology) traffic carrying capacity, the network equipment reports the also anxious huge rising of alarm quantity of webmaster, can present to a large amount of alarm of webmaster.Therefore be necessary alarm is simplified and compressed, only present alarm crucial, core, so the warning association analysis technology is arisen at the historic moment.By warning association analysis, the user is fault location equipment fast, shortens the cycle of troubleshooting, thereby fundamentally improve the returns of investment ratio of enterprise to network, makes things convenient for the user to carry out every business on network.
Network topology structure has determined to exist between the equipment upstream and downstream annexation; a device fails regular meeting causes a slice equipment alarm; during as upstream equipment generation equipment inaccessible alarm, must cause having only all upstream devices of unique link that the equipment inaccessible alarm also takes place.This moment, the inaccessible alarm of upstream equipment was a Root alarm, and the inaccessible alarm of upstream device is the presentation alarm of above-mentioned alarm.The Root alarm here is meant the alarm that causes other alarms, is the root of other alarms.And the presentation alarm is meant because the alarm that other alarms cause is the presentation of Root alarm.When the location has solved Root alarm, the alarm of the presentation of Root alarm correspondence also will be solved simultaneously.
With networking scene shown in Figure 1 is example, and Network Management Equipment is by the equipment 1 as access device, and visit visits again equipment 4, equipment 5, equipment 6, equipment 7, equipment 9 and equipment 10 in the subnet as equipment 2, equipment 3, the equipment 8 of nucleus equipment.The access device here refer to connect Network Management Equipment and managed networks, from Network Management Equipment nearest router or switch, Network Management Equipment can't not visited managed networks when having access device.Access device is also managed by Network Management Equipment.And nucleus equipment is meant the gateway device of each subnet in the network, and other equipment in the network are by each equipment in this nucleus equipment access subnetwork.
In the existing regional warning association analysis method, the equipment of equipment inaccessible alarm is taken place in all, pool a zone according to the topological link relation, identify the equipment that is positioned at edges of regions, promptly have the equipment be connected with the equipment that the equipment inaccessible alarm does not take place, the equipment inaccessible alarm of equipment that will be positioned at edges of regions is as Root alarm.
In the network of Fig. 1, if the equipment inaccessible alarm takes place in equipment 8, equipment 9, equipment 10, can identify equipment 8 for being positioned at the equipment of edges of regions according to regional warning association analysis algorithm, judgment device 8 corresponding equipment inaccessible alarms are Root alarm thus, and equipment 9, equipment 10 corresponding equipment inaccessible alarms are the presentation alarm of equipment 8 corresponding equipment inaccessible alarms.
In the existing regional warning association analysis method,, two situations that are positioned at the equipment at edge can not identify Root alarm to being arranged in the zone.Be example still with network scenarios shown in Figure 1, equipment 6 is connected to two upstream equipments: equipment 2 and equipment 3, when the equipment inaccessible alarm takes place for equipment 2, equipment 3 and equipment 6, can't judgment device 2 corresponding equipment inaccessible alarms be that Root alarm or equipment 3 corresponding equipment inaccessible alarms are Root alarm.Therefore in network, when an equipment that is arranged in backup link was connected to two upstream equipments, existing regional warning association analysis method can't be carried out the accurate location of Root alarm.
